# 了解 Dockerfile 的 ADD 指令:实现不自动解压
在 Docker 的使用中,`Dockerfile` 是一个非常重要的文件。它包含了构建 Docker 镜像所需的所有指令。其中 `ADD` 指令用于将文件或目录复制到镜像中。然而,许多人在使用 `ADD` 指令时并不清楚,它默认会解压缩压缩文件,尤其是 `tar` 格式的文件。如果你希望在构建 Docker 镜像时不解压缩文件,
文章目录
原创
2022-06-14 17:07:24
948阅读
# IntelliJ IDEA 不自动加载 Java 问题解析
在使用 IntelliJ IDEA 开发 Java 应用时,有时候会遇到一个令人头疼的问题:IDEA 不会自动加载 Java 类或文件。这样的问题可能会导致项目构建失败、代码提示失效,甚至调试时出错。本文将探讨导致这一问题的几个常见原因,并提供解决方案。
## 1. 缓存问题
IDEA 使用缓存机制以提高加载速度,但缓存损坏可能
# IntelliJ IDEA 不自动编译的解决方案
在使用 IntelliJ IDEA 开发 Java 应用程序时,有时候会发现代码修改后并不会自动编译。这个问题可能会影响到我们的开发效率,因此我们有必要了解原因并找到解决方法。本文将深入探讨 IntelliJ IDEA 不自动编译的原因、解决方案以及一些相关的配置技巧。
## 一、自动编译的基本概念
在 IntelliJ IDEA 中,编
原标题:Java 程序员必备的 IntelliJ IDEA 插件IntelliJ 在业界被公认为最好的 java 开发工具之一,尤其在智能代码助手、代码自动提示、重构、CVS 整合、代码审查、 创新的 GUI 设计等方面的功能可以说是超常的。以下是我用过不错的 IntelliJ 插件,分享出来希望可以帮到你。1..ignore地址:https://plugins.jetbrains.com/plu
Dockerfile简介dockerfile 是一个文本格式的配置文件, 用户可以使用 Dockerfile 来快速创建自定义的镜像,另外,使用Dockerfile去构建镜像好比使用pom去构建maven项目一样,有异曲同工之妙dockerfile基本结构由一行行命令语句组成, 并且支持以#开头的注释行,一般而言, Dockerfile 主体内容分为四部分:基础镜像信息、 维护者信息、 镜像操作指
转载
2023-10-12 10:30:27
136阅读
文章目录下载常用插件JRebel and XRebelChinese Language PackMybatis XEasyCodeTranslationAuto filling Java call argumentsCodota AI Autocomplete for Java and JavaScriptAlibaba Java Coding GuidelinesEasyYapiGenerat
转载
2024-10-11 17:29:08
77阅读
首先是我想找的是自动编译,所以发现了idea 12 的一个新特性,make project automatically 据官方说设置了是可以自动编译的,但是我自己本地设置了,测试不成功,也不知道是咋整的,没有更多的信息,接下来我用make project automatically作为关键词搜索,发现老外也有关于自动编译的问题。。虽然他成没成功我不知道,但是他最后给我们提供了一个 录制宏的 解决方
转载
2024-01-10 14:01:41
403阅读
目录一、从远程仓库clone项目到本地,修改后推送1、clone仓库到本地2、修改、添加、提交和push文件〇新建分支:①用命令git add告诉 Git,把文件添加到仓库:②用命令git commit告诉 Git,把文件提交到仓库:③向远程仓库推送修改得代码文件二、Idea新建项目并推送到远程仓库1、创建本地仓库2、查看项目是否初始化成功3、创建git忽略提交的文件.giti
转载
2024-01-24 10:43:52
567阅读
一、IDEA第一次上传项目到gitlab1.1、创建仓库1.2、选择自己要上传到gitlab的项目1.3、将项目ADD到暂存态 变为绿色:1.4、提交到本地仓库1.5、push到远程仓库1.6、点击remote复制链接 push即可 提示上传成功 在gitlab查看刚提交的项目 项目里的内容如下二、idea新建git分支2.1、有两种入口1、右键项目 2、直接在右下角找2.2、给分支起一个名字 右
转载
2024-04-03 10:41:01
110阅读
在使用 IntelliJ IDEA 开发 Java 应用程序时,有时候会遇到自动换行的问题,尤其是在编写长行的代码时。这可能会影响代码的可读性和维护性,因此,了解如何调整这些设置是非常重要的。
## 问题背景
在使用 IntelliJ IDEA 时,开发者常常面对长代码行的挑战。比如在处理复杂的 SQL 查询或者链式调用时,长达几百字符的代码行可能会让人感到无从下手。用户场景可以具体化为:
# 如何解决 IntelliJ IDEA 不自动加载 Python 依赖的问题
在使用 IntelliJ IDEA 开发 Python 项目时,有时我们会遇到 IDEA 不自动加载依赖的问题。这无疑会影响开发体验。为了帮助新手开发者解决这个问题,本文将详细描述如何通过几个简单的步骤来解决。按照下表的步骤进行操作:
| 步骤 | 说明
# 如何实现“java idea git 的没有add”
## 介绍
作为一名经验丰富的开发者,我将向你介绍如何在Java项目中使用IntelliJ IDEA集成Git的过程,特别是如何处理没有添加到暂存区的文件。
### 流程图
```mermaid
gantt
title Git操作流程
section 初始化
克隆远程仓库 :done, a1,
原创
2024-05-10 03:47:04
107阅读
git add各命令及缩写 git add各命令 | 缩写 | git add all | git add A git add update | git add u git add . | Git Version 1.x: Git Version 2.x:
转载
2017-10-09 15:43:00
718阅读
2评论
当我们使用IDE写代码时,为了保证代码的可阅读性和优雅性,通常会借助IDE的代码风格设置功能,令IDE智能完成的代码部分或者格式化输入的代码,可以按照预期的格式输出。其中有一项设置就是限制一行代码的宽度,以IDEA举例,默认限制为120,如下图所示,图中所标注的垂直线即使代码行宽度的限制提示。如何在IDEA中修改这个限制数值?在File->settings->Code Style-&g
转载
2023-11-08 21:55:24
1476阅读
在使用 IntelliJ IDEA 开发 Java 项目时,经常会遇到代码不自动补全提示的问题。这是开发过程中常见的困扰,影响了我们的开发效率。本文将详细分析此问题的背景、抓包方法、报文结构以及交互过程,以帮助技术人员快速识别并解决该问题。
## 协议背景
IntelliJ IDEA 是一款功能强大的集成开发环境(IDE),尤其在 Java 开发领域得到了广泛的应用。随着 Java 语言及其生
1.咋创建java项目2.(1)咋设置字体大小方法一(记得点OK)下面这个方法呢,是滚轮+ctrl ,但是你每建一个比如说class文件,生成的字体都是默认那么小的,所以还要你在自己滚轮+Ctrl变大一下2.(2)咋设置字体大小方法二如果这个设置完字体没有变化的话,重启下idea试一下就好了3.咋改变idea主题样式一般你打代码的背景进去是黑色的,你也可以自己从这个网站下载一些,点我下载主题样式啊
转载
2024-09-22 11:28:15
172阅读
在Kubernetes(K8S)开发中,使用Git进行版本控制是非常常见的,而git add . 和git add -a 这两个命令是在将文件提交到暂存区时经常使用的命令。在本篇文章中,我将向你介绍这两个命令的用法和区别。
### 1. git add .
首先,让我们来看一下git add . 命令的使用方法。这个命令的作用是将所有已修改的文件添加到暂存区,包括新建的文件、修改过的文件和被删
原创
2024-05-23 11:27:05
170阅读
看到老师在给你示范的时候,是不是sys,一回车,就直接System.out.println("自己敲要输出的东西");然后,估计你学习的时候,老师用的是eclipse编辑器,当你换了这个IntelliJ IDEA编辑器的时候,就不知道在哪设置了吧。看下图,示范如何设置: 图中只是简单的示范了一下,告诉你这个在哪找,然后自己要用什么模板,就可以自己在这地方设置了。我就有如下几个设置:# for循环
转载
2023-12-01 23:18:22
305阅读
# 如何实现Idea Java类不自动关闭标签
作为一名刚入行的小白开发者,您可能已经发现了在使用 IntelliJ IDEA 进行 Java 编程时,IDE 会自动为您关闭标签(如类、方法等)。虽然这对于提高效率是有帮助的,但在某些情况下,您可能希望禁用此功能。在这篇文章中,我们将一起探索如何实现这一点,并提供详细的步骤和代码示例。
## 整个流程概述
我们将分步骤进行操作。下面是操作的流